ENFIELD, NC- Helen Fleming Twisdale, age 96, of Enfield, passed away on Thursday, June 17, 2021 at the The Oaks Nursing and Rehab of Winston Salem, NC.
Helen was born on May 25, 1925, to the late Willie L, and Eunice Pope Fleming in Halifax County, NC. Helen worked for Enfield Insurance Agency for over 30 years before retiring at the age of 70. She was always full of life and often had people stop by the office just to say hi. She grew up on a family farm with her two older brothers, Willie “Buster” and Pope. At the young age of 5, her mother passed away, leaving her to become immensely close to her father who showered her with love and protection but also taught her to be strong and independent. Helen overcame many obstacles, including polio but it never slowed her down or stopped her from enjoying life. Helen was a wonderful cook and was very creative. She enjoyed making clothes for her children, various crafts, and crocheting blankets. She loved her children and grandchildren and cherished every minute she could spend with them. Helen will be remembered for her kindness, her beautiful blue eyes, and for the love she shared with everyone. She will be deeply missed by her family and all who knew her.
Along with her parents, Helen was preceded in death by her loving husband, Wallace Leon Twisdale.
Left to cherish Helen’s memory are two daughters, Julie and son-in-law John Andrew of Winston Salem, and Eunice Kurz of Henrico, VA; three grandsons, Joshua Reilly and wife Carter of Henrico, VA, Matthew Reilly of Midlothian, VA, and Luke Andrew and wife Blair of Raleigh, NC; a granddaughter, Katherine Andrew and husband Matthew Allenbaugh of Roanoke, VA; and 4 great-granddaughters, Reagan, Laurel, Reese, and Avery.
